Transaction 954089b16a19a0df0952696384aeb1a1580710f7b5e940ce0dafa9905d039560
1 Input
1 Output
-
954089b16a19a0df0952696384aeb1a1580710f7b5e940ce0dafa9905d039560:0
- value
- 14803
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bbcd5a4992707e7e19a7bc8f04e8107ff479731 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19N4hupKxLcH1owxKRFREZPtPXBU2cfTPb